I have the rack correctly positioned and the driver side tie rod  shortened 
and installed. This was a matter of trimming the tie rod, trimming the  tie rod 
end, and reaming the steering arm holes to 10 deg to fit the Honda  tie rod 
ends. So things are coming along. I need to do the passenger tie rod and  
install the steering shaft U-joint. Then I will build the final mounting  frame 
work ..... what I have now is just tack welded together
 
Along the way I built a typical bump steer gauge which uses two  dial 
indicators and then struck on measuring bump steer using two Harbor Freight  lasers  
...... the laser method works great and can be easily  done.
 
So it is all still in work. I will post articles about the bump  steer 
methods and the steering system progress.
